Ingredients & Substitutions
Whole wheat flour can be substituted with spelt flour for a different flavor. For a gluten-free version, use a gluten-free all-purpose flour blend. You can also swap maple syrup for agave syrup if desired.
Tips & Notes
- •Make sure not to overmix the batter to keep the donuts fluffy.
- •Experiment with different glazes like chocolate or a citrus glaze for variety.
Recipe Variations
- •Add chocolate chips to the batter for a chocolatey twist.
- •Top with shredded coconut or chopped nuts for added texture.
Storage & Freezing
Store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or refrigerate for up to 1 week. You can also freeze the donuts for up to 2 months; just thaw before serving.

Instructions
- 1
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and lightly grease a donut pan with non-stick spray or coconut oil.
- 2
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the whole wheat fl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, nutmeg (if using), and salt until well combined.
- 3
In a separate bowl, mix together the maple syrup, unsweetened applesauce, almond milk, melted coconut oil, and vanilla extract until smooth.
- 4
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ir gently until just combined. Be careful not to overmix.
- 5
Transfer the batter to a piping bag or a zip-top bag with the corner cut off. Fill each donut cavity about 2/3 full.
- 6
Bake in the preheated oven for 12-15 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- 7
Remove from the oven and allow the donuts to cool in the pan for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
- 8
Once cooled, drizzle or dip the donuts in a glaze made from powdered sugar and a little almond milk to achieve your desired consistency.
